Can I write to my sponsored child?

Yes, your letters will be more treasured and life-affirming than you can possibly imagine.

How to send a letter

The quickest way to write is through your myCompassion account  or via the Compassion UK App.

You can also handwrite your letters using the letter paper included with your child letter. You’ll notice that the letter paper we send you has a barcode on that’s specific to you and your child. If you choose to use your own letter paper, please attach a sheet of the barcoded paper to help us process your letters quickly.

Things to bear in mind

Letters take a while to be translated and hand delivered, so please understand if your sponsored child doesn’t respond to your questions straight away.

Writing is a new skill for many of our children so some letters may be more basic than you would expect from a child of a similar age here. Children will often express themselves through drawings and, if they are really little, their project workers will write on their behalf.

Some projects also use letter writing as an opportunity to help children improve their literacy, so the letters may seem a little formal as a result.

What to write

Take time to introduce yourself and your family. Share information about your hobbies, your church, where you live, your country and where you work or go to school. You may not think your life is all that interesting, but children will be fascinated to hear about where you live and what you get up to.

Take time to encourage your sponsored child too. Admire any pictures they draw and praise them for their letters they send. You can also send encouraging Bible verses and ask them if there’s anything specific you can pray for.
